计算机系统是现代信息社会的核心,它由硬件和软件两部分组成。硬件是指计算机的物理设备,如中央处理器(CPU)、内存、硬盘、显卡等;而软件则是指计算机程序和相关文档,包括操作系统、应用程序、数据库管理系统等。
硬件是计算机系统的“骨架”,负责处理数据和执行指令。硬件的性能直接影响到计算机系统的性能和稳定性。例如,CPU的性能决定了计算机的运算速度,内存的大小决定了计算机能够同时处理的数据量,硬盘的速度决定了数据的读写速度等。
软件则是计算机系统的“灵魂”,负责实现各种功能和操作。软件的设计和实现直接影响到计算机系统的性能和用户体验。例如,操作系统提供了用户与计算机交互的接口,应用程序实现了特定的功能,数据库管理系统管理了大量的数据等。
在计算机系统中,硬件和软件之间存在着密切的关系。硬件为软件提供了运行环境,软件通过与硬件的交互来实现各种功能。例如,操作系统通过控制硬件资源来调度应用程序的运行,应用程序通过调用操作系统提供的API来实现具体的功能。
此外,硬件和软件之间还存在着相互影响。硬件的性能和设计会影响到软件的开发和运行,而软件的需求和设计也会影响到硬件的选择和优化。例如,高性能的CPU可以支持更复杂的算法和更大规模的数据处理,而高效的内存管理可以减少内存访问的延迟,提高程序的运行效率。
总之,计算机系统由硬件和软件两部分组成,它们之间存在着密切的关系和相互影响。只有合理地设计和优化硬件和软件,才能充分发挥计算机系统的性能和功能,满足人们日益增长的信息需求。